    Titan Sports Media Group was initially founded in 1988 [3] in Changsha, Hunan province as Titan Sports. At the time of its foundation, Titan Sports was a regional newspaper owned by Hunan Sports General Association. Titan Sports is the most circulated sports newspaper in China. CSC Media Group, formerly known as Chart Show Channels ( CSC ), was a British cable television broadcasting company. It was a subsidiary of Sony Pictures Television. The company dissolved on 27 November 2019.

    www.dogusyayingrubu.com. Doğuş Media Group ( Doğuş Yayın Grubu) is a Turkish media conglomerate, part of the Doğuş Group conglomerate. [1] Its properties include the news channel NTV (since 1999) the music channel Kral TV (since 2008) the entertainment channel Star TV (since 2011). From 2009 to 2013 it published history magazine NTV Tarih .

    Ciner Media Group ( Ciner Medya Grubu) is a Turkish media conglomerate established in 2007, part of the Ciner Holding conglomerate. Among other properties, it owns the Habertürk newspaper, Habertürk TV and Habertürk Radyo, and the television stations Kanal 1, Show TV and 7/24 Spor. It co-owns the television station Bloomberg HT.

    The FORUM MEDIA GROUP (FMG) is an international media company headquartered near Munich (Germany) with leading professional publishing houses worldwide. In 2021, the FMG achieved a turnover of more than 100 million Euro and employed almost 1,100 employees in Europe, Asia, North America, and Australia. [1]
